The Origins of Apple Peel Poetry
Apple Peel Poetry is a relatively new form of word art that has gained popularity in recent years. It involves using the thin, edible layer of an apple as a canvas for writing poems or other forms of text. This method not only adds an element of natural beauty to the artwork but also emphasizes the ephemeral nature of written words and their connection to organic life.
The Process
Creating an Apple Peel Poem involves several steps:
- Preparation: Choose a ripe apple and wash it thoroughly to remove any dirt or pesticides.
- Writing: Using a sharp knife or specialized tool, carefully carve out letters or words into the apple’s peel. This requires precision and patience, as the peel is delicate and can easily be damaged.
- Drying: Once written, allow the apple peel to dry completely before handling it further. This helps preserve the artwork and prevents any potential spoilage.
- Presentation: Frame your poem within a clear glass display case or mount it on a wooden plaque for added aesthetic appeal.
